Describes state changes that the material wants to apply to the currently active graphics pipeline state.

Unlike QSGMaterialShader , directly issuing state change commands with the underlying graphics API is not possible with QSGMaterialShader . This is mainly because the concept of individually changeable states is considered deprecated and not supported with modern graphics APIs.

Therefore, it is up to QSGMaterialShader to expose a data structure with the set of supported states, which the material can change in its updatePipelineState() implementation, if there is one. The scenegraph will then internally apply these changes to the active graphics pipeline state, then rolling them back as appropriate.

When updateGraphicsPipelineState() is called, the struct has all members set to a valid value to reflect the renderer’s current state. Not changing any values (or not reimplementing the function) indicates that the material is fine with the defaults (which are dynamic however, depending on QSGMaterial flags, for example).

Specifies the polygon rasterization mode

Polygon Mode (Triangle Fill Mode in Metal, Fill Mode in D3D) specifies the fill mode used when rasterizing polygons. Polygons may be drawn as solids (Fill), or as a wire mesh (Line).

Warning

OpenGL ES does not support the Line polygon mode. OpenGL ES will rasterize all polygons as filled no matter what polygon mode is set. Using Line will make your application non-portable.

This variable holds Enables blending..

Note

Changing this flag should be done with care, and is best avoided. Rather, materials should always use the QSGMaterial::Blend flag to indicate that they wish to use blending. Changing this value from false to true for a material that did not declare QSGMaterial::Blend can lead to unexpected visual results.

This variable holds Indicates that alpha blending factors are specified separately..

False by default, meaning both RGB and alpha blending factors are defined by srcColor and dstColor . When set to true, the alpha blending factors are taken from srcAlpha and dstAlpha instead, and srcColor and dstColor applies only to RGB.
